## Further Reading

All SQL files in the Thornquill repo are checked by our custom lint layer, sqlhawk. Rules cover keyword casing, explicit column lists, join style, and forbidden constructs like SELECT star in views. Reviewers should reject changes that disable rules inline without a justification comment. For the complete rule catalogue, severity levels, and guidance on requesting exceptions, see the internal standards page:

operations page: https://confluence.lumiclabs.internal/browse/browse/browse/5aa8452a

**Runbook fragment — ProctorQueue account recovery**

When a Vigilmark proctor loses access mid-session, their exam queue locks to prevent tampering. Recovery requires two steps: confirm the proctor's identity via the Stillwater desk, then reissue queue ownership from the admin console. Do not drain the queue manually; candidates in progress are preserved automatically. The reissue prompt will ask for the standing recovery passphrase, which is:

vault phrase of yaguf-hahaf = druath-holix

Attendees: Department heads, convened by T. Wendrake.

The renewal of our commercial coverage with Aldgrove Mutual was reviewed. Premiums rise eight percent, driven by expanded liability terms for the Corbyn Mills facility. Finance confirmed the increase fits within the approved budget envelope. Action: department heads to confirm asset schedules by month-end so the binder can be executed. Claims history was noted as favourable, which supported negotiating leverage. A confidential note on related business plans follows below.

board note of hafop-tagug: Headcount on the Holion team goes from 27 to 94 by the end of February. Gross margin on Holion came in at 45 percent against a plan of 65 percent.

Subject: FY Headcount Plan — Draft for Review

Team, attached is the draft headcount plan for next year at Morvane Systems. Net growth is 22 roles, weighted toward the Ashgrove engineering hub; back-office stays flat. Finance, please validate the loaded-cost assumptions, particularly the contractor conversion figures, before the planning committee meets. I've flagged three roles as contingent on the Pellman contract renewing. One sensitive item is appended below for your records.

confidential, yafof-tawef: The finance team signed off on a budget of $34.3 million for Project Zorox. The renewal with Aldethax Freight closes at $12.7 million a year, 10 percent below the last contract.